6/17/2008 - Maine Dems’ “Victory 2008” Coordinated Campaign Office to Open in Bath, Tuesday, June 24th

 

Tuesday, June 17, 2008

CONTACT: Rebecca Pollard (207) 772-4353

(BATH, MAINE) -- On Tuesday, June 24th at 5:00 p.m., the public is invited to attend the Grand Opening of the Victory 2008 Bath Democratic Coordinated Campaign Office.

The office is the hub for Sagadahoc County voters wishing to get information on Democratic candidates or volunteer to support Democrats in the 2008 election.

Victory 2008, the Coordinated Campaign for the Maine Democratic Party, already has organized to a greater depth than in any other election season in Maine history. The campaign currently employs a staff of 50 people statewide, and has a goal to open at least one office in every county by July.

The public and media are invited to meet with the staff and volunteers who will be working from this office to bring about historic change in November.
